Name: | Monk's Moor |
Hill number: | 7710 |
Height: | 565m / 1854ft |
Parent (Ma): | 2714 Burnhope Seat |
RHB Section: | 35A: The Northern Pennines |
Nuttall/Wainwright area: | North Pennines - Eastern Fells |
County/UA: | Durham |
Catchment: | Tees |
Class: | Subdodd (s5) |
Grid ref: | NY 96293 29004 |
Summit feature: | wind shelter |
Drop: | 29m |
Col: | 536m NY960297 |
OS map sheet(s): | (1:50k) 91 92 (1:25k) OL31E |
Observations: | ground 10m SSE is as high; cairn c. 200m S is lower |
Survey: | Abney level |

From road to West, parking just past cattle grid to south. Followed track N then East to col past shooting hut, track through butts leads to nice little edge with good scrambling. Big cairn/shelter looks HP although ground nearby similar. Small cairn to South lower by Abney. Continued down south to the trig - Raven Fells. Rough and awkward but good views. | nordicstar | 31/10/2014 |
We parked on a spacious area just up the quarry track at NY 95308 29320 (415m) and used this same track that merges with a public right of way to reach the col between Monks Moor and Carrs Hill. From this point at NY 95926 29709 just past a shooting hut there's a vague grassy track nearly all the way to the summit. | David Gradwell | 28/07/2013 |
